"Detroit, MI, February 07, 2007 --(PR.COM)-- Signorello Distribution is set to unveil their latest custom car creation at the 36th annual Detroit Autorama which is being held March 9 – 11, 2007 in the heart of the city that put cars and hot rods on the map - Detroit, MI. This year's show car is a custom one of kind hand built 1970 Dodge Super Bee created and built by President and Co-Owner of Signorello Distribution, Michael Signorello. Michael has built numerous award winning cars in his career but this Dodge Super Bee is unlike any he has built before and shown in the Autorama. “This car has a few tricks under the hood and I think it will surprise people,” said Michael. Signorello Distribution built the car to help promote the Jax Wax Family of Car Care products which they distribute throughout Michigan and Canada. While at the Detroit Autorama, visitors will be treated to product and detailing demonstrations on the Super Bee and after the show the car will go on tour with the company to various automotive events around the country. What makes the Detroit Autorama the center of the car building universe is that they will have over 2500 custom cars, trucks, motorcycles and special exhibits and over 300,000 people in attendance over the three day period. They also have the oldest and most prestigious award in automotive building, The Riddler Award, being hotly contended for. "
